Côte Launches 'Côte on the Square' Pop-up in London's Prestigious Sloane Square

Côte Restaurants has launched a unique pop-up called Côte on the Square to mark the start of the summer outdoor dining season. The pop-up is part of the area’s ‘Summer in the Square’ experience and will showcase a selection of the popular restaurant’s French-inspired classic dishes.

Côte on the Square, in the heart of Chelsea, is in partnership with the renowned champagne brand Laurent-Perrier and will offer a menu specially designed for lazy afternoons, after-work apéritifs with friends or weekend sundowners.

A member of the restaurant team holding a bottle of Laurent-Perrier ChampagneThis is the second year for Cote after last year proved a phenomenal success at the stunning outdoor setting in Chelsea’s most famous Square. The popular collaboration offers plenty of open-air seating, delicious food and drink surrounded by colourful bunting and twinkling festoon lights as the sun goes down.

Supported by Cadogan and the Royal Borough of Kensington & Chelsea, ‘Summer in the Square’ is part of a borough-wide initiative to encourage the neighbourhood’s café culture. It will be complemented by a packed programme of summer events, beginning with London’s largest free flower festival, Chelsea in Bloom.

The Cote on the Square menu has been specially created by Steve Allen, Cote executive chef and former executive chef for Gordon Ramsay.

The highly respected chef who has worked at Michelin-starred restaurants joined Cote last year and has focused on fresh seasonal ingredients to showcase classic French cuisine.

Dishes include freshly prepared baguettes, Salade Rachel, smoked salmon, crab on toast, roast boeuf, and the Côte Sharing Board featuring a selection of cured French meats such as truffle saucisson sec and Coppa del sec, alongside a creamy baked French Camembert with a crispy herb breadcrumb.

The menu also features our new ‘for the table’ section, which launched on Cote’s main Spring menu last month and includes Cheese Gougeres, Fougasse and allumette potatoes.

The menu also includes delicious desserts, including crème caramel, chocolate mousse, strawberries & crème fraiche, ice cream, sorbets, cheese, and biscuits.

The Côte on the Square menu also features the breadth of the decadent Laurent-Perrier Champagne range, alongside a selection of timeless cocktails with a twist, including our iconic twist on an Aperol Spritz, the Pampelle Spritz, Kir Royale, French 75 along with a selection of gin and tonics, beers, ciders and soft drinks. This joins Cote’s comprehensive list of chilled rosés, crisp whites and reds, perfect for enjoying in the Sloane Square sunshine.

Cote’s Executive Chef, Steve Allen, has worked at Michelin-starred restaurants, Restaurant Gordon Ramsay, Petrus, and he opened Gordon Ramsay at Claridges, which won a Michelin star within its first year.

Steve said of Cote on the Square’s menu, “We have created a menu of perfect French Al Fresco food to recreate the feeling of dining outside in Paris. From our Emmenthal cheese gougeres to our famous crème caramel, this menu features dishes that are great to share or enjoy with a glass of wine in the square.

“Cote on the Square is the perfect opportunity to showcase our French cuisine in an outdoor setting reminiscent of a Parisian square. From light sharing dishes and freshly baked baguettes to a selection of desserts, all from our Cote Spring menu.”

Côte on the Square launches Friday, April 28, just in time for guests to enjoy some bank holiday outdoor dining and cocktails. The special pop-up will stay open throughout the Summer (end of September likely close date) and will open seven days a week (weather permitting!).
